The history of Harbin, ruled by the Russians, by an international coalition of allied powers, by Chinese warlords, by the Soviet Union and finally by the Chinese Communists - all in the course of 100 years - is presented here as an example of Chinese local-history writing.

This collection of 20 essays examines cultural encounters between - and within - China, Japan and the West. Rather than engaging in the theoretical debate of the cultural concepts as such, the authors present new research on a wide range of topics, from linguistics and literature to the worlds of sociology and political science. Despite the diversity of topics and approaches, the common focus is on the processes of cultural interaction and the dynamics of reception and communication.;Celebrating the 25th anniversary of the Institute of East Asian Studies at the University of Aarhus, Denmark, this book includes contributions by scholars associated with the institute, as well as by scholars from Europe, America, China and Japan who have been temporarily attached to it.
